Output 6e24da251bec2dcc2c681faa8fd5fc40e64d1d8c21c7af84762e3b1d9264a04e:3

value
600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bac5300a79198553633dfb20d6e7f0fcfb5c5d3 OP_EQUAL
address
3BWLfNEbbmy94v1v9nzrJ4Z8AEJegFTVrV
transaction
6e24da251bec2dcc2c681faa8fd5fc40e64d1d8c21c7af84762e3b1d9264a04e
spent
true